Address 29.10116908 DCR

DsjtWYH52fWSYYx4bEVX9DTSkG5gDjnzPq7

Confirmed

Total Received29.10116908 DCR
Total Sent0 DCR
Final Balance29.10116908 DCR
No. Transactions1

Transactions

DsjtWYH52fWSYYx4bEVX9DTSkG5gDjnzPq729.10116908 DCR ×
DsWfaPW8TD73QFPaqEpxRqecS77ZZHizEdE3.17124582 DCR
Fee: 0.00419 DCR
828702 Confirmations32.2724149 DCR